VIDEO: Bruins' Connolly snaps Neuvirth's shutout streak with Flyers miscue
Maddie Meyer / Getty Images Sport / Getty
It wasn't pretty, but Brett Connolly will take it.
The Boston Bruins forward notched his first goal of the season in the opening period of Wednesday's game, capitalizing on a brutal giveaway by Philadelphia Flyers captain Claude Giroux.
(Courtesy: NHL.com)
The goal tied the game at one and ended goaltender Michal Neuvirth's shutout streak at 145:33.
